Description

2,4-Bis(2,4-Xylylazo)Resorcinol is a specialized azo dye intermediate known for its distinct chromophoric properties. This compound is valued for its role in synthesizing high-performance pigments and dyes, offering excellent color strength and stability. It is primarily utilized by manufacturers in the pigments, plastics, and specialty coatings industries seeking to develop vibrant and durable colorants.

Application

  • Pigment Manufacturing: A key intermediate in the synthesis of high-performance organic pigments for industrial applications.
  • Plastics Coloring: Used to produce masterbatches and colorants for engineering plastics and polymers.
  • Specialty Coatings & Inks: Imparts color and stability in high-quality industrial paints, automotive coatings, and printing inks.
  • Textile Dyes: Serves as a precursor for dyes used in synthetic fiber coloration.
  • Research & Development: Employed in chemical research for developing new chromophores and studying azo dye chemistry.
  • Analytical Reagents: Potential use as a colorimetric indicator or reagent in specific analytical methodologies.

Basic Information

Product Name 2,4-Bis(2,4-Xylylazo)Resorcinol
CAS No. 5863-44-5
Molecular Formula C22H20N4O2
Molecular Weight 372.42 g/mol
Synonyms 2,4-Bis(2,4-dimethylphenylazo)resorcinol; 2,4-Bis[(2,4-dimethylphenyl)azo]-1,3-benzenediol; C.I. Solvent Orange 58; 1,3-Benzenediol, 2,4-bis[(2,4-dimethylphenyl)azo]-; Azo Dye Intermediate Orange; 2,4-Bis(2,4-dimethylphenylazo)resorcinol; Pigment Orange Intermediate

Storage

Preserve in a tightly closed container, protected from light. Store in a cool, dry, and well-ventilated area at room temperature (15-25°C). Keep away from incompatible materials such as strong oxidizing agents. Due to its light-sensitive nature, prolonged exposure to direct light should be avoided.
